Frequently Asked Questions about Cimarron Hill
What is the current price range for One Bedroom Cimarron Hill Apartments for rent?
Today's rental pricing for One Bedroom Apartments in Cimarron Hill ranges from $1,650 to $2,495 with an average monthly rent of $2,357.
What does renting a Two Bedroom Apartment in Cimarron Hill cost?
The monthly rent prices of Two Bedroom Apartments currently available in Cimarron Hill range from $1,699 to $3,200. Today's average rental price for Two Bedrooms here is $2,675.
How expensive are Cimarron Hill Three Bedroom Apartments?
There are currently 8 Three Bedroom Apartments listings available in Cimarron Hill on ApartmentHomeLiving.com. The pricing ranges from $3,225 to $3,987 - averaging $3,330 for the location.
